Best Neighborhoods for Families
Ranked by relevance for families visiting Bhubaneswar
Jaydev Vihar
Mid-rangeAn upscale residential and commercial area with modern infrastructure and green spaces.
- +Quieter and more organized than older parts of the city
- +Good quality restaurants and cafes
- +Proximity to educational institutions and cultural sites
- -Can be more expensive
- -Public transport within the immediate neighborhood is less frequent
π‘οΈ Very safe day and night, with good street lighting and a generally low crime rate.
Nayapalli
Mid-rangeA well-established residential area with a mix of older and newer constructions, close to key amenities.
- +Central location with good access to transport
- +Variety of dining and shopping options
- +Relatively affordable compared to newer areas
- -Can experience traffic congestion
- -Some older infrastructure
π‘οΈ Safe during the day; at night, it's advisable to use reputable transport and avoid dimly lit side streets.
Patia
BudgetA rapidly developing area known for educational institutions and IT companies, with modern amenities.
- +Modern infrastructure and facilities
- +Numerous cafes and eateries catering to students
- +Good connectivity to the rest of the city
- -Can be noisy due to construction and student activity
- -Less historical charm
π‘οΈ Generally safe during the day, but some areas can be poorly lit at night; stick to main roads.
Bapuji Nagar
BudgetA bustling commercial hub with a mix of residential areas and shops.
- +Excellent connectivity and transport options
- +Abundant affordable food choices
- +Plenty of budget-friendly accommodation
- -Can be very crowded and noisy
- -Traffic congestion is common
π‘οΈ Generally safe during the day, but be aware of pickpockets in crowded areas; at night, stick to well-lit main streets.

Hidden Gems in Bhubaneswar
Lesser-known spots the locals love
Odia Language and Literature Museum
This museum offers a fascinating glimpse into the rich history and evolution of the Odia language and its literary heritage. It's a quiet and insightful place to understand the cultural backbone of Odisha.
Bindu Sagar Lake
FREEOften overlooked in favor of the grand temples, Bindu Sagar Lake is a serene water body surrounded by ancient structures and lush greenery. It's a peaceful spot for a quiet walk and reflection, especially during sunrise or sunset.
Odisha State Tribal Museum
Dedicated to the diverse tribal communities of Odisha, this museum showcases their unique art, culture, and way of life through vibrant displays and artifacts. It provides a deeper understanding of the state's indigenous heritage.
Goutam Buddha Park
FREEA tranquil green space perfect for an evening stroll or a family outing, this park features a large statue of Buddha and pleasant walking paths. It's a local escape from the city's hustle, offering a calm atmosphere.
Ekramra Haat
FREEThis local handicraft market is a great place to find unique Odia artifacts, textiles, and souvenirs directly from artisans. It's less crowded than typical tourist shops and offers a more authentic shopping experience.
Safety in Bhubaneswar
SafeSolo Female Travel
Bhubaneswar is generally safe for solo female travelers. Exercise standard precautions, especially at night, by sticking to well-lit areas and using reputable transport.
At Night
Main roads and commercial areas are generally safe until late evening. Avoid isolated or poorly lit streets. Be aware of your surroundings and avoid displaying valuables.
Emergency
112
Common Scams to Watch For
- 1Overcharging by auto-rickshaw drivers.
- 2Fake tour guides offering 'special' deals.
- 3Requests for money from apparent strangers claiming hardship (use discretion).
